The Houston Police Officers’ Union posted on social media on Nov. 4, soon after Zohran Mamdani was declared the winner of New York City’s mayoral election, seeking to recruit NYPD officers unhappy with the city’s election results. The Facebook post declared in all caps: “NYPD, ARE YOU DISGUSTED WITH THE ELECTION OF ZOHRAN MAMDANI? JOIN US! THE HOUSTON POLICE DEPARTMENT IS HIRING POLICE OFFICERS!”

Mamdani had come under criticism for earlier remarks he made that had offended some New York police officers. He apologized for those remarks in October and indicated he would work together with the city’s police force as the next mayor, according to The Hill.
